- Glenn Vogt, the general manager of Windows on the World, survived 9/11 while 79 of his employees perished.
- Glenn's personal tragedies include the death of his younger brother Greg in a fire in 1989, which deeply affected him.
- After 9/11, Glenn played a key role in identifying victims, supporting families, and raising over $25 million through the Windows of Hope charity.
- Glenn's son Taylor, whose birth helped him cope with Greg's death, also faced mental health challenges post-9/11, which Glenn helped him overcome.
- Despite his resilience, Glenn struggles with anger, guilt, and a sense of purposelessness 20 years after the attacks.
- Glenn's story highlights the long-term emotional and psychological impacts of surviving a tragedy while losing so many others.
